Description:Join the Environmental Resource Center (ERC) and local birding extraordinaire Poo Wright-Pulliam for an introductory presentation and birding walk about local winter birds. Poo will introduce common winter birds in Ketchum during a presentation then lead the group on a walk around Ketchum to look for these species. Meet in the Lecture Room at the Community Library for the presentation. A walk around Ketchum to observe local species will directly follow.
